On Friday 10 February, the Top Volley coach Cisterna gave a lesson to the postgraduates in Sports Physiotherapy of the Campus Biomedico University of Rome on gender differences in the management and training of a male and female national team. Coach Soli’s intervention, which lasted an hour, was very successful and was included in the teaching program of the 1st level University Master’s degree in sports physiotherapy on the Campus in the module “physiotherapy management in women’s sports”, of which Elio Paolini is responsible and teacher, coordinator of the physiotherapists of the first team of Top Volley.
